Reddit user MikeOxlong2420 recently shared a video highlighting how fast Minecart is compared to Fireworks' Elytra. The clip begins after the player changes the rules of the game related to Minecart. They equip the fireworks before pushing the cart in a straight line Minecraft Powered Rails, which can be made from six Gold Bars, one Stick, and one Redstone Dust. Before the Minecart accelerates significantly, the player flies using their Elytra and Fireworks. As the Minecart catches up to the player, they quickly burn more fireworks, but the cart flies past them at breakneck speed and moves outside the world draw. The cart briefly comes back into view after it drops to the bottom track, and disappears again before the player reaches it at the end of the line.


Minecraft Minecart can now be faster than Elytra


Gamers can adjust the speed in the game rules to make Minecarts move at 71 blocks per second, which is one block slower than a boat on blue ice. This speed is much faster than Minecart in the standard Bedrock Edition. Since Minecarts can be purchased fairly early in the game, this tweak may benefit players who haven't beaten the game the most. Once the players hit Minecraft in The End, they can get Elytra, which allows them to fly around their Seed with Fireworks. It's been the easiest and most convenient way to get around for a long time, but this change could make Minecart tracks even more essential.
